Panasonic MX7 Review

Score: 29.7 / 100

Panasonic MX7 is a quite basic cellphone, packing a 2 MP back side camera.

This cellphone has a 30,72 MB internal storage memory, which is low for the vast majority of users knowing that it doesn't have a slot for SD memory cards.

This phone feels a bit heavy for a phone of this size, weighting 5.08 oz. This cellphone is a little thick for today's standards, being as thick as 1.02".

This phone is equipped with only a 2 mega-pixels back camera. Additionally, the camera includes fast burst mode.

Panasonic packed this cellphone with a low level display, and a resolution of 240 x 320 (QVGA), making images look less detailed.

This cellphone works with a SIM card for GSM connection.

This device has a mid capacity 1660 mAh Li-Ion replaceable battery that can keep this phone running for many hours, but you may need to charge it after some moderate to heavy usage. According to Panasonic, this cellphone has an aproximate stand by time of 860 hours and a talk time of 16 hours.




Specifications

Device Type:Phone
Brand:Panasonic
Dimensions:4.02 x 2.01 x 1.02 inchesMetric10.21 x 5.11 x 2.59 cmImperial
Weight:5.08 ouncesMetric144.02 gImperial

Display

Screen Type:TFT (16M colors)
Resolution:320 x 240 pixels (QVGA)
Touch screen:No

Hardware

Internal Memory:30,72 MB
SD Card Slot:No SD card slot

Battery

Battery type:Li-Ion
Removable:Yes
Capacity:1660 mAh
Stand-by Time:860 hours
Talk Time:16 hours

Camera

Back camera:2 megapixels
Camera features:Fast Burst Mode

Networks

SIM Card Type:SIM
GSM Bands:900, 1800, 1900
Technologies:GPRS and GSM

Other Features

Infra-red:Yes
